Output f59a6f0a83e28aab112114e6094977af8477b9de1acb1293886c1bfe1bda1a83:2

value
43193856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5b2221e964573f688f4298e2326d951ded024f0 OP_EQUAL
address
3Q68sTbmjF92hga4EYjnRsgGtdZD6C8Lc6
transaction
f59a6f0a83e28aab112114e6094977af8477b9de1acb1293886c1bfe1bda1a83
spent
true